About Resources Connection, Inc.
Resources Connection, Inc. provides various professional services to business customers under the Resources Global Professionals name in North America, the Asia Pacific, and Europe. The company's On-Demand Talent segment provides businesses with a go-to source for bringing in experts. Its Consulting segments drives transformation across people, process, technology domains, such as finance, technology and digital, risk and compliance, and operational performance services. The company's Outsourced Services segments provides finance, accounting, and human resources services provided to startups, spinouts, and scale-up enterprises through RGP brand. Its Sitrick segment offers a crisis communications and public relations firm that provides corporate, financial, transactional, and crisis communication and management services. It also provides administrative, marketing, information technology, payroll, and legal and real estate support services. In addition, the company offers finance and accounting, such as finance transformation, operational and technical accounting, tax and treasury, and financial planning and analysis; governance, risk, and compliance, including accounting regulations, internal audit and SOX compliance, data privacy and security, IT and operational risk, and regulatory compliance; and enterprise strategy and operational performance comprising change & transformation management, process optimization & automation, supply chain management, merger integration, and cost reduction and optimization services. Further, it provides digital, technology and data services, such as digital transformation, technology strategy and transformation, data and analytics, and artificial intelligence. The company was formerly known as RC Transaction Corp. and changed its name to Resources Connection, Inc. in August 2000. Resources Connection, Inc. was founded in 1996 and is headquartered in Dallas, Texas.
